Ich seh, ich seh

FromVeronika Franz und Severin Fiala

WithLukas Schwarz, Elias Schwarz, Susanne Wuest u.a.

Year2014

Duration99min.

A borderline film between art and horror. After cosmetic surgery, the mother returns to her twin sons in a remote country house. The children have their doubts: is the woman, bandaged beyond recognition and suddenly so strict, really their mum? The attempt to find out the truth leads to an escalation ... The impressive feature film debut by Severin Fiala and Veronika Franz develops a disturbing psychological thriller full of unforgettable, metaphorically charged images from a naturalistic approach: from the twins jumping on unsafe, muddy ground to the literal vision of a mother tied down by her responsibilities in the Grand Guignol finale. An exceptional film in Austrian cinema, shot in 35mm Techniscope but only shown digitally. The director duo's personal copy, which is kept in the film museum, is used here. (Christoph Huber)
